  18. Do not feel stuck.. You will find sime quiet spaces and may enjoy some of the activities..yoga, am stretch. Spa was expensive but maybe pick one massage or facial for a treat! I wasnt sure but If you ended up with an AQ class room, ..all the thermal suite rms are included..salt rm, sauna/ steam and heated loungers..Usually quiet! And a few free classes..( but they try to sell you more) You can ask for stretch bands and other equip for your rm..ours were pre requested but never were sent(??) We also had mellow/ acoustic music options...mostly in EDEN. (Beyond and Ascent have diff CDs so different vibe for each ship..hope BEYOND more subdued) Another tip..On Ascent, one day for lunch, we bought take out sammies (great bread) and dessert from the Bistro on 5 counter, and were actually served at the smaller tables ..not quite in the restarant area. We picked up drinks / soda at the bar area next door. A less expensive alternative to the bigger meals at the Bistro. .. Of course there's the Solarium Cafe with healthy choices..(eat early), EDEN cafe if open. and the hot dog/ burger place..That one is crowded/with a loud din, but you can carry the food one flight up..if there are no smokers up there.. Has nice tables, great views off the side of the ship! There's an area on opp side one flight up with nice chairs and loungers that overlook the pool but quieter! on ASCENT and BEYOND we found the Sunset Bar area usually crowded but nice sea views and some shade. Lawn area might have movie or music or Pickleball..plink plink! I suggest bringing earplugs, just in case..We left one show very early on..due to intense volume and flashing lights, but others were easier on the senses and well done! Prepare to enjoy!
